"The United States is the only industrialized country without some
form of control on the prices of drugs. The U.S. also accounts for
more than half of the industry's profits."
"We can save anywhere from $4 to $9 million on an annual basis if I
get everybody enrolled and everybody goes to Canada. And that's a huge
amount of money right now," says Albano. "If I can save $9 million for
my city and put it back, redirect it back into police and fire and to
public education, it'll make a world of difference. So it's a huge
savings."
